Wind Power

In addition to the possibility of making a small hydro-electric power generator, we also have the more feasible (and cost effective) option of building a few wind generators.

I was perusing Make magazine and came upon a very cheap (about $200) turbine that you can craft in your garage. It seemed like a fantastic idea, and although I can't link to the Make article (subscribers only) I can link to a similar article on the PATH website.

I'm picturing the flat windswept landscape of the area north of the cities, and am thinking that three or four wind generators could significantly offset our electricity use, and possibly even end up making us some money in the long run.
